In a Wheatstone bridge PQRS, a galvanometer is connected among Q and S and a voltage source between P and R.
An unknown resistor Rx is connected among P and Q.
When the bridge is balanced, the resistance among Q and R is 200Ω, that between R and S is 10Ω and that among S and P is 150Ω.
Calculate the value of Rx .
